mpqc
The Massively Parallel Quantum Chemistry Program
MPQC is an ab-inito quantum chemistry program. It is especially designed
to compute molecules in a highly parallelized fashion.
It can compute energies and gradients for the following methods:
* Closed shell and general restricted open shell Hartree-Fock (HF)
* Density Functional Theory (DFT)
* Closed shell Moeller-Plesset pertubation theory (MP2)
Additionally, it can compute energies for the following methods:
* Second order open shell pertubation theory (OPT2[2])
* Z-averaged pertubation theory (ZAPT2)
It also includes an internal coordinate geometry optimizer.
MPQC is built upon the Scientific Computing Toolkit (SC).
